What to Expect in a Hip Hop Class
A typical hip hop class will start with a warm-up to prepare your muscles for movement. You’ll then learn basic steps and grooves, gradually building to more complex choreography. Instructors often incorporate different styles of hip hop dance, such as popping, locking, and breaking. Classes typically end with a cool-down and stretching session.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. What should I wear to a hip hop class?
Wear comfortable clothing that allows you to move freely. Sneakers or dance shoes are recommended.
2. Do I need prior dance experience to take a hip hop class?
No, many classes are designed for beginners with no prior experience.
3. How much do hip hop classes typically cost?
The cost varies depending on the studio or community center, but expect to pay between $15 and $30 per class or a monthly membership fee.
4. Are there hip hop classes for adults in Columbia, SC?
Yes, many studios offer classes specifically for adults of all ages and skill levels.
5. How can I find a hip hop instructor that fits my learning style?
Read reviews, watch videos of instructors teaching, and try introductory classes to see if their teaching style aligns with your preferences.
